What does increase in biodiversity generally cause?

An increase in biodiversity generally enhances ecosystem resilience, allowing environments to better withstand changes and disturbances. It promotes a greater range of services, such as improved pollination, nutrient cycling, and pest control. Additionally, higher biodiversity often leads to more stable and productive ecosystems, benefiting both wildlife and human populations. Overall, it contributes to ecological balance and sustainability.

Why is high biodiversity advantageous over low biodiversity?

High biodiversity is advantageous because it enhances ecosystem resilience, allowing environments to better withstand changes and stressors such as climate change and disease outbreaks. Diverse ecosystems provide a wider range of resources and services, including food, clean water, and pollination, which support human well-being. Additionally, high biodiversity fosters greater genetic variation, which can lead to more robust populations and improved adaptability to environmental shifts. Overall, it contributes to ecological stability and sustainability.


What results from increased biodiversity in an ecosystem?

Increased biodiversity in an ecosystem enhances resilience, allowing it to better withstand environmental changes and disturbances. It promotes stability and productivity by enabling a wider range of species to fulfill various ecological roles, such as pollination, nutrient cycling, and pest control. Additionally, greater biodiversity can lead to improved ecosystem services, benefiting human health and well-being. Overall, it contributes to a more balanced and sustainable environment.
